Shop Owensboro is a program that was designed to elevate the highly known Small Business Saturday. Shop Owensboro, which falls on Small Business Saturday is a banner day for many local businesses as Owensboroans have adopted the mentality that shopping small is a big deal for our community. The 4th Annual Shop Owensboro, powered by Independence Bank will take place on Saturday, November 24th. The event kicks-off at the 2425 Frederica Street and 3228 Hwy 54 Independence Bank locations at 9:00 am. The first 600 shoppers to arrive will receive a free Shop Owensboro bag filled with discounts from over 50 local retailers! Play along throughout the day with your Shop Owensboro B-I-N-G-O card for your chance to win $25 gift certificates and giveaways from the participating businesses. This shopping event has grown to an all-day experience, bringing in visitors from all over the Tri-State area. Shop Owensboro 2018 is sure to be another great day to showcase our great community through our local retailers!
